I’ve started playing Echo Bazaar, a browser-based RPG set in ‘Fallen London’, an alternative past. There are the usual stats to build up, and ‘storylets’ are unlocked by the stats reaching certain levels. Cards are added to the ‘opportunities’ deck every seven minutes, as is the ability to perform actions. The story lines and artwork are quite appealing, and it used Twitter usernames to handle multiplayer aspects of the game. (It can also post to your Twitter stream, but this isn’t required for the games, and it makes it clear that it won’t post anything without your permission.) It all seems quite fun and appealing so far; I’ll see it it maintains my interest.
